Driver arrested in death of pedestrian

A driver accused of being drunk struck and killed a pedestrian Wednesday evening on Desert Inn Road near Las Vegas Boulevard.

Las Vegas police said the driver, Mahmoud Alseidamad of Las Vegas was driving a 1995 Honda Civic west on Desert Inn, east of Channel 8 Drive, when he changed lanes and lost control of the car.

The car went onto the sidewalk on the north side of the street at 5:22 p.m. and struck two men -- a 56-year-old man from Celebration, Fla., and 60-year-old Willard Hilborn of Rancho Mirage, Calif.

The Florida man, who was not identified, was pronounced dead at the scene. Hilborn was taken to University Medical Center with serious injuries.

Alseidamad, 25, was arrested and booked into the Clark County Detention Center on a charge of felony driving under the influence resulting in death.
